Secretary of State Madeleine Albright today announced sweeping sanctions
against Sudan for its "continued sponsorship of international terrorism."
She also accused the African nation of trying to destabilize neighboring
countries and of having an "abysmal record on human rights." Albright said
President Clinton had signed an executive order under the International
Emergency Powers Act that calls for all Sudanese assets in the United
States to be blocked and imposes a ban on bank loans and all U.S. exports
to the country. Imports from Sudan also are banned.
